Understanding Chemistry
Chemistry functions as a basic branch of Science that checks out the make-up, structure, buildings, and changes of matter. This technique is important to recognizing the physical world and the processes that regulate it. Through the study of atoms, molecules, and their interactions, trainees obtain insights right into just how substances combine, react, and transform.
Central to chemistry is the principle of the periodic table, which organizes elements based on their atomic structure and properties. This structure aids in forecasting chemical behavior and responses. In addition, the research of chemical bonds-- covalent, ionic, and metallic-- exposes how different materials are developed and exactly how they act under different problems.
Research laboratory experiences are important in chemistry education and learning, enabling students to conduct experiments that enhance theoretical ideas. These hands-on activities foster essential reasoning and analytical skills, vital for scientific inquiry.
Moreover, chemistry is foundational to various applications, including medication, ecological Science, and design, highlighting its significance to everyday life. Understanding chemistry not just outfits pupils with clinical knowledge but additionally imparts a sense of curiosity and appreciation for the detailed functions of the natural world.

Interconnection of Chemistry and Biology
Understanding living organisms needs a thorough sight that integrates both chemistry and biology. This affiliation is essential for grasping the fundamental procedures that sustain life. At the molecular degree, biological functions are driven by chemical communications, where the principles of chemistry illuminate the actions of biomolecules such as proteins, nucleic acids, carbs, and lipids.
As an example, the framework of DNA, a cornerstone of biological inheritance, is deeply rooted in chemical principles, including hydrogen bonding and molecular geometry. Enzymatic reactions, crucial for metabolic pathways, exhibit the catalytic function of healthy proteins, which are themselves developed with complex biochemical procedures including amino acids and peptide bonds.
Moreover, mobile respiration and photosynthesis highlight the synergy between biochemical paths and chain reactions, showcasing how organisms transform power and issue to prosper. Understanding these links cultivates an all natural perspective of life sciences, making it possible for students and scientists to appreciate the intricacy of organic systems while leveraging chemical expertise to explore life's intricacies. Thus, an incorporated approach to chemistry and biology not only improves clinical literacy however additionally influences cutting-edge thinking in the life sciences.
Real-World Technologies and applications
The intersection of Science education and learning in chemistry and biology has caused groundbreaking real-world applications and developments that substantially impact various areas, consisting of medicine, agriculture, and environmental Science. Comprehending the chemical processes within organic systems makes it visit this site possible for the advancement of targeted treatments and personalized medicine. For instance, improvements in biochemistry and biology have actually check that helped with the production of biologic medications that treat intricate illness like cancer cells and autoimmune problems, showcasing the potent harmony between these self-controls.
In agriculture, the principles of chemistry and biology converge to enhance plant yields and sustainability. Innovations such as genetically modified microorganisms (GMOs) take advantage of genetic modification to create crops resistant to parasites and ecological stress factors, thereby addressing food security obstacles. Furthermore, the application of biopesticides and biofertilizers represents a change towards even more sustainable agricultural methods that decrease chemical inputs.
Environmental Science likewise takes advantage of this interdisciplinary strategy, as bioremediation techniques harness microbial processes to tidy up contaminated websites. The combination of chemistry and biology fosters a detailed understanding of community dynamics, promoting innovative strategies for biodiversity conservation and environment adjustment reduction.
